How to Use This IFSC Code

NEFT Transfer

Use IFSC code SBIN0000181 to send money via NEFT to this branch. NEFT transfers are processed in hourly batches during working hours. No minimum amount required.

RTGS Transfer

This branch supports RTGS for high-value instant transfers above ₹2 lakhs. Use the same IFSC code SBIN0000181.

IMPS Transfer

IMPS is available 24×7 including holidays. Maximum ₹5 lakhs per transaction. Use IFSC code SBIN0000181.

IFSC Code Structure

S
B
I
N
0
0
0
0
1
8
1
  • SBIN — Bank code (State Bank of India)
  • 0 — Reserved (always 0)
  • 000181 — Branch code (SHILLONG)

What is the MICR code for this branch?
The MICR code for State Bank of India SHILLONG is 793002002. MICR (Magnetic Ink Character Recognition) is a 9-digit code used for cheque processing.
